#882d34 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#882d34 is composed of 53.3% red, 17.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.9% magenta, 61.8%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 355.4 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 35.5%. #882d34 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5a68 with #110000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#882d34 color description : Dark moderate red.

#882d34 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#882d34 has RGB values of R:136, G:45,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.62,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8924468.

Shades and Tints of #882d34

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#882d34

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5757 is the less saturated color, while #b20311 is the most saturated one.
